Morgan Stanley Infrastructure Partners (MSIP) has made a strategic investment in Torch Clean Energy, a U.S.-based solar and storage developer, to expand and evolve its business model. The investment allows Torch to transition into a fully integrated clean power platform, enhancing its development, construction, and asset management capabilities.

Positioning for Growth

Since its founding, Torch has developed and sold over 1.2 GW of renewable energy assets across key U.S. markets. With strong relationships in the Mid-Atlantic—home to a growing data center demand—and the solar-rich desert Southwest, the company is well-positioned to capitalize on expanding energy needs.

    Jonathan Kilberg, CEO of Torch Clean Energy, emphasized the impact of the partnership: “This partnership gives us the resources and support to scale our operations, enhance our capabilities, and continue to deliver real value to our customers.”

    MSIP’s Strategic Role

    MSIP’s investment supports Torch’s expansion into an integrated independent power producer. The firm will leverage its network and platform resources to build out construction, operations management, procurement, and project finance capabilities.

    Chris Ortega, Head of Americas for MSIP, highlighted the growth potential: “Torch is well-positioned to benefit from the industry tailwinds of electrification and data center demand through its differentiated strategy of siting high-value contracted projects in growing markets.”

    Advisory Teams

    Legal and financial advisory firms involved in the transaction include:

    Torch Clean Energy: Legal counsel by Latham & Watkins LLP, financial advisory by KeyBanc Capital Markets. MSIP: Legal counsel by Simpson Thacher & Bartlett LLP, financial advisory by Santander.
